Important Features of Collapsible Mobility Scooters

A collapsible scooter is a great way to help you get around if you require assistance. They fold and unfold quickly, and they can fit into a trunk of cars without requiring disassembly.

They come in a variety of sizes and shapes, so it is crucial to think about your requirements prior to buying. They can help you travel more easily, increase your independence, and get more done during the day.

Capacity to bear weight

The weight-bearing capacity of a collapsible mobility scooter will determine if it will be comfortable to use and simple to transport. In addition, the weight of the device will affect its speed and climbing angle.

The scooter's weight must be within the manufacturer's suggested weight limit to ensure a safe and stable journey on the road. Going over the limit can drastically reduce the speed of operation and reduce travel range, and may even cause damage to the suspension and batteries.

Folding scooters that are lightweight and easy to fold are popular with users who want a mobility aid they can easily carry. Some models fold at the touch of a button while others require the user manually fold the scooter manually.

Many collapsible scooters can be found in both 3-wheel and 4 wheel options. Four-wheel models tend to have a wider wheelbase and offer better stability than their three-wheel counterparts. They also have a bigger seat and more legroom, which can be useful for riders who weigh more.

Turning radius

Turning radius is one of the most important factors to be considered when purchasing mobility scooters. The tighter the turning radius the better for navigating narrow hallways as well as other spaces.

A scooter with a narrow turning radius is also safer to operate than a scooter with a more of a turning radius. This is due to the fact that it's easier to maneuver around obstacles and through tighter spaces.

Ground clearance

If you live in an area that has rough terrain or must travel over bumps and curbs consider a scooter with better ground clearance. This is crucial to avoid getting stuck on uneven surfaces or when you have to pass the threshold. It is also helpful if your mobility scooter has full suspension, which decreases the amount of discomfort you experience when riding.

Typically, scooters come with between 1.5 to 4.5 inches of ground clearance, depending on the model and the manufacturer. This is sufficient to keep you from getting stuck, however when you plan to ride on rough surfaces, such as dirt, grass or gravel, you'll need a model that has greater ground clearance.
